Buying Guide

Type of Glue

Popularity dictates that there are four main varieties of wood glues. These are some examples:

PVA (Polyvinyl Acetate)

PVA is a yellow-based wood glue that is often used to connect wood together. Carpenter's glue is a common name for this product, which is widely used.

PVAs are well-known for their water-soluble properties and their ability to form a strong, long-lasting connection when clamped. Many goods might benefit from its use because it is safe to use on the skin.

PVA is also available in a white version. In contrast to the yellow glue, which is best used outside, the white glue can be used both indoors and outside.

PVA glues are notorious for being difficult to stain.

Polyurethane

Heavy-duty tasks benefit from the strong bond strength of polyurethane glues. To link molding and other woodworks that require the grain to be attached end to end, they are often utilized.

Moisture and exposure to the elements are necessary for the proper setting of glue. Because they are often waterproof, they can be used both indoors and out.

Polyurethane's biggest drawback is that it is extremely poisonous, necessitating extreme caution while working with it. Wearing proper safety gear and working in a well-ventilated location are essential.

Polyurethane glues, like PVAs, do not accept wood dyes, but they can be painted.

Epoxy

A resin and a hardener are the two main components of epoxy glues. To produce a long-lasting bond, these components must be combined in the correct ratios.

For filling up gaps and securing wooden surfaces, glues are most commonly employed. Boats can be built using them because of their water-resistance. Professional woodworkers frequently employ them.

Either PVA or epoxy is non-toxic, however the latter may cause irritation. There is still a need for protective clothing.

Toxicity

If you don't know how to handle a powerful yet dangerous glue, you could cause more harm than good. Check the toxicity of the glue you intend to buy before you spend any money.

To ensure your own safety, use non-toxic glues whenever possible. Then there are the toxic ones, which necessitate careful handling.

As long as you don't ingest them, PVA glues are generally safe to use. Epoxy can irritate the skin, therefore it's important to use gloves and a face mask when working with it.

Because of its toxicity, polyurethane and cyanoacrylate workers must wear safety gear and work in well-ventilated areas.

Water Resistance

In the presence of water or moisture, water-resistant glues do not become fragmented. When it comes to building outdoor furniture, this is a necessity.

As a result, be certain to choose a glue that is resistant to water.

Check the product's waterproof certification to see if this is the case. The ANSI certificate type is usually a good indicator of this.

Glues with category I water resistance tend to be the most resistant to moisture.

Drying time 

This is exactly how long it takes for glue to dry after being sprayed onto a piece of material. When applied, some glues are entirely dry in a matter of seconds, while others may take 15-30 minutes.

Long drying times might either be a blessing or an absolute disaster, depending on your specific needs.

For a project that needs to be completed in a short period of time, you will need glue that dries quickly or virtually immediately. You'll have a difficult time achieving your goal if you settle for anything less.

After applying the glue, you may need something that takes longer to dry if you need to position or clamp the wood.

The bond's curing period, which is the amount of time it takes to reach its maximum strength after drying, should be taken into account as well. Most glues take about 24 hours to harden, but this might vary greatly. Heat and humidity, on the other hand, can have an impact.

For even faster drying, use a thin coat of adhesive rather than a thick one. To speed up the drying process, we strongly advise working in a warm area.

What is the best wood glue for cabinets?

There's a lot of plywood in cabinets. Typically, the cabinet's entire carcass is made of plywood, with the edges of individual pieces inserted into matching dadoes or rabbets on neighboring pieces. This sort of joinery places a lot of stress on the edges of the plywood you're glue together because you're gluing largely Edge-to-Face on each piece.

Since Polyurethane glue is not water-based, I recommend it for this application because PVA glue soaks into the end grain. If you're working with plywood, polyurethane glue is the best choice for end grain seams.

Unlike actual wood, each layer of plywood has a separate grain direction. In this case, the 'Edge Grain' on one side of the board is not the same as the 'End Grain' that is on the other side.

Plywood is infamous for soaking up water-based glues because of its 50/50 edge and end grain on both sides. And a glue-starved joint, which is weaker, is the result of allowing your glue to soak into the wood too deeply.
